Mari kita pelajari tentang polimerisasi dan jenis-jenisnya.Polimerisasi adalah reaksi kimia yang menggabungkan molekul-molekul kecil yang disebut monomer.Molekul-molekul ini bergabung membentuk molekul yang lebih besar yang disebut polimer.Terdapat dua jenis utama polimerisasi. Yang pertama adalah polimerisasi adisi.Dalam polimerisasi adisi, monomer-monomer bergabung tanpa kehilangan atom apapun.
